    Abstract : The heterogeneous collaborative simultaneous localization and mapping (SLAM) problem can be described as finding a way in which agents with different types of sensors, such as cameras or depth sensors, can collaboratively build a map and localize in it, although the environment has been mapped with a sensor different from the agent’s. The main challenge of this field is how to homogenize such heterogeneous information, images from cameras and structures from depth sensors, so that the information can be used and understood independently of its source.
